Transaction 775537053432168432f822fe5d529716b6bf8007f670504642337d2508a71da4
1 Input
2 Outputs
- 775537053432168432f822fe5d529716b6bf8007f670504642337d2508a71da4:0
- 775537053432168432f822fe5d529716b6bf8007f670504642337d2508a71da4:1
value 310312
address 1E7nNk4xcGxd1vXzJztPrLi19nTVRcudnb
value 1741874
address 3C642SBs9uvGEGgQT3zo6WLuyfDBXQuw1R